Реализовать программу на с++: Найти произведение целых чисел от m до n, кратных к. С помощью цикла for и с помощью цикла while(или do while). Выбор цикла while или do while зависит от алгоритма, должен быть применён тот цикл, который позволяет получить оптимальный код.

23 Авг 2020 в 19:42
176 +1
1
Ответы
1
include

int main {
int m, n, k;
int product_for = 1;
int product_while = 1;

std::cout << "Enter m, n, and k: ";
std::cin >> m >> n >> k;
// Using for loop
for (int i = m; i <= n; i++) {
if ii % k == 0i {
product_for *= i;
}
}
// Using while loop
int i = m;
while (i <= n) {
if ii % k == 0i {
product_while *= i;
}
i++;
}
std::cout << "Product using for loop: " << product_for << std::endl;
std::cout << "Product using while loop: " << product_while << std::endl;
return 0;

}

18 Апр 2024 в 10:38
Не можешь разобраться в этой теме?
Обратись за помощью к экспертам
Гарантированные бесплатные доработки в течение 1 года
Быстрое выполнение от 2 часов
Проверка работы на плагиат
Поможем написать учебную работу
Прямой эфир